Henry County Sheriff’s Office 2024 Sustained Traffic Enforcement Program Results

Henry County Sheriff’s Office conducted 39 traffic stops, which resulted in 36 traffic citations, during the Federal Fiscal Year 2024 Sustained Traffic Enforcement Program (STEP).  The STEP grant year ran from October 1, 2023, through September 30, 2024.

Activity included:

25 occupant restraint citations
2 distracted driving citations
1 no valid driver’s license citation
2 speeding citations
6 other citations

The Henry County Sheriff’s Office participated in this effort to save lives by focusing on the leading contributory causes of crashes: speeding, impaired driving, electronic device use, failure to yield and disobeying traffic control signals, as well as occupant restraint violations.

The STEP campaign was funded by federal highway safety funds administered by the Illinois
Department of Transportation.
